Power Inverter: Converting DC to AC for Various Uses

Power Inverter: Converting DC to AC for Various Uses

A power inverter is similar to a solar inverter but not specifically designed for solar panels. It converts DC power from a battery or other source into AC power for powering electrical devices, commonly used in vehicles, boats, and off-grid power systems.

Advantages of the product

Universal DC to AC Conversion

Power inverters are highly versatile devices that convert direct current (DC) power from various sources, such as batteries, into alternating current (AC) power, which is suitable for powering most electrical devices. Whether it's in vehicles, boats, off - grid power systems, or emergency backup setups, power inverters ensure that the DC power stored in batteries can be transformed into usable AC power. This makes them essential for enabling the operation of standard household and industrial appliances in non - traditional power supply situations.

Efficient Power Management

Power inverters are designed with efficient power management features. They can optimize the conversion process to minimize power losses and ensure that the maximum amount of energy from the DC source is converted into usable AC power. Some advanced power inverters also come with features like voltage regulation, overload protection, and short - circuit protection. These functions safeguard connected electrical devices and the power source itself, extending the lifespan of both and ensuring stable power supply.

Easy Integration and Compatibility

Easy Integration and Compatibility

Power inverters are easy to integrate into various power systems. They come in different sizes and capacities to suit different power requirements and can be connected to batteries or other DC power sources with relative ease. Moreover, they are compatible with a wide range of electrical devices, from small electronics to larger appliances. This simplicity of integration and broad compatibility makes power inverters a convenient choice for both DIY enthusiasts and professional installers looking to set up off - grid or backup power solutions.
